DASHBOARD REMOVAL


id091700850000

Warning
•  Handling the air bag module improperly can accidentally operate (deploy) the air bag module, which may seriously injure you. Read the service warnings and cautions before handling the air bag module. (See AIR BAG SYSTEM SERVICE WARNINGS.) (See AIR BAG SYSTEM SERVICE CAUTIONS.)
Note
•  If the ignition is switched off from ON (engine off or on) with the driver's door open, the steering lock operation can be temporarily released.

1.  Switch the ignition off.

2.  Disconnect the negative battery cable and wait for 1 min or more. (See NEGATIVE BATTERY CABLE DISCONNECTION/CONNECTION [MZR 1.6].)
